And the answer from SAP is:
Dear customer,
This is a known issue that is currently being worked on by development.
The issue is still being worked on and it should be available with SP 14
SP 14 will be released in the first week of October.
They issue is taking some time to solve so there is no workaround
or fix available at the moment.
So If you have a WF with the situationed outlined below you may wish to
think twice about SP12/13.

Subject: UWL SP12 & 13
We have recently applied SP12 and SP13 to our portal. A number of errors
have been introduced by these packs.
One of these is that a Workflow(WF) has ceased to work correctly. The WF has
a step in it that displays an ABAP screen to the user and on this screen the
user will add data and reject or approve the WF.
After applying the packs the ABAP screen does not display. Instead we
receive a UWL screen like this when we access the task through the UWL

This screen is basically the normal decision step task without the Approve
Reject Buttons.
The Exception that is reported is on all our UWL screens of this type and is
probably not related to this error.
When the task is viewed through the Sap Inbox(SBWP) the ABAP screen comes up
correctly.
Technical details:
The screen is an ABAP screen.
The workflow step has 3 outcomes that are linked to terminating events on
the task.
The task has the "Object Method with Dialog" set
The business object referenced by the task "Dialog" option set
NOTHING in the WF the business object or the screen has changed. The only
change was the application of SP12 and SP13.
